Installing Wall Sleeve
Considerations
The wall sleeve is a standard size 16" high, 42" wide and 13-
3/4" deep. Slide channels are factory welded into the sleeve
to facilitate easy installation and removal of the chassis.
Each wall sleeve is predrilled to match the mounting screws
of the chassis. Knockouts are provided for the optional
external drain kit.
All necessary fasteners are supplied to assemble the chassis
and the louver to the wall sleeve.
Wall Sleeve Extension for Thick Wall
Construction Types
The standard wall sleeve will accommodate a maximum
wall thickness described in Table 1. For thicker walls, wall
sleeve extensions are required and are available from your
local representative. When it is supplied by the representa-
tive, it is treated for maximum corrosion resistance and
matched to exact size of the standard wall/sleeve. Be sure
to provide air splitters to prevent recirculation of condenser
air. Air splitters should be placed in the wall sleeve as shown
in Figure 13. It is important that spacing of the air splitters
match exactly those dimensions shown in Figure 13.
